AKPI, or Djansang, is the seed of Ricinodendron Heudelotii , a tree from African tropical forests. Once ground, this seed turns into a fine powder with delicate hazelnut aromas, widely used in West African cuisine for its thickening properties and its unique taste.
This versatile spice is essential in many traditional recipes. It brings a smooth texture and a distinctive flavor to dishes such as:
- The sauces and soups: the powder Akpi helps to thicken and enrich the preparations, giving them a velvety consistency.
- The stews: it enhances the taste of simmered meats and vegetables, adding an aromatic depth appreciated.
- The marinades: incorporated into the spice mixtures, it subtly perfumes the meats and fish before cooking.
In addition to its culinary applications, AKPI is also recognized for its benefits in traditional cosmetics. Mixed with natural oils, AKPI powder is used for massages aimed at firming and tone certain parts of the body.
To preserve all the aromatic wealth of the AKPI in powder, it is recommended to keep it in a cool and dry place, out of light. Thus, you can fully enjoy this authentic spice and enrich your dishes with an exotic and tasty touch.
